Vector Beer Omori puts Minoh Beer's Kocha Bitter NITRO on a second keg
A recent Instagram post from Vector Beer Omori says Minoh Beer’s Kocha Bitter NITRO sold well enough to move to a second keg. The post also mentions Shizuoka Brewing’s Yuzu Pils, pointing to a tap list built around domestic craft beer.
Vector Beer Omori is a beer pub about a 3-minute walk from Omori Station. The official site says it keeps around 10 draft beers on tap, centered on domestic craft beer, alongside rotisserie chicken seasoned with 20 spices and a permanent draft of Pilsner Urquell. With counter seats, tables, and a semi-private area, it works well for solo visits and small groups alike.
In the Instagram post, the shop says Minoh Beer’s Kocha Bitter NITRO sold through well enough to move to its second keg. It also notes that a regular version, written as Kocha Butter in the post, is still waiting in reserve, suggesting a run of tea-leaning guest beers.
The post also mentions Shizuoka Brewing’s Yuzu Pils, a beer that left a strong impression after being tried at a beer bar in Harajuku. The shop says it is considering ordering it in July. That mix of a crisp lager and an aromatic tea-style beer should appeal to drinkers who like to compare different expressions side by side.
With glass pours from 600 yen and pints from 1,000 yen, it is easy to build a meal around the beer list. The appeal here is the rotation of guest beers, plus the steady presence of Pilsner Urquell on tap.
